Disastrous outing as bulk reliever
Varland (0-6) took the loss Wednesday, surrendering eight runs on five hits and a walk over 2.1 relief innings as the Twins were downed 9-4 by the Rays. He struck out one.
Análisis
After Ronny Henriquez worked a scoreless inning as Minnesota's opener, Varland got the call and sailed through two perfect frames of his own before the wheels came off in the fourth. Some questionable defense contributed to the disaster, including the right-hander's own throwing error on a pickoff attempt, and a two-run homer by Yandy Diaz finally ended Varland's night. The Twins don't get a day off until Sept. 12, so they may continue rolling with a six-man rotation, but there's no guarantee Varland will be the sixth man after this performance left him with a 7.62 ERA and 1.69 WHIP for the season. If he does get another turn, either as a starter or bulk reliever, he lines up to take the mound at home early next week against the Angels.

Recalled, should work in bulk relief
The Twins recalled Varland from Triple-A St. Paul on Wednesday.
Análisis
Ronny Henriquez will draw the starting assignment for the Twins in Wednesday's game at Tampa Bay, but he's expected to work an inning or two before giving way to Varland, who will likely be deployed in bulk relief, per Betsy Helfand of the St. Paul Pioneer Press. A decent showing Wednesday could be enough for Varland to stick around with the Twins as part of a six-man rotation. The Twins have just two days off over the final 26 days of the regular season, so the addition of Varland would help provide extra rest for the team's other starters heading into the playoffs.
